New Delhi: Former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) chief Najam Sethi has revealed the inside details of what went on inside PCB’s pull-out meeting on September 17 ahead of Pakistan’s match against UAE in the Asia Cup 2025. Pakistan threatened to boycott their final group-stage match against UAE over the presence of match referee Andy Pycroft, before eventually agreeing to play.
Unhappy after India’s handshake snub gesture during the group-stage match between the two sides in Dubai last week, Pakistan lodged two official complaints to the ICC, demanding the removal of match referee Pycroft from the Asia Cup 2025.
